The 52nd Burning Mountain Festival is Here!

Get ready for a weekend full of music, food, vendors, and fun as the 52nd Burning Mountain Festival lights up downtown New Castle on Friday, September 13th, and Saturday, September 14th.

Friday Festivities

The festival kicks off Friday at 4:00 PM with vendors setting up at Burning Mountain Park. This year's food offerings include Capitol Deli, Rolling Fork Truck, and a Taco Fundraiser hosted by New Castle Recreation in partnership with Rooted in Nature Kids. Satisfy your sweet tooth with treats from Rifle Creek Kettle Corn, Wheelie Wonka’s Freeze-Dried Sweets, Cub Scout Snow Cones, and Colorado Snow’s ice cream and cotton candy. And don’t miss the traditional homemade pie sale by the local Lions Club.

Vendors and Activities

Burning Mountain Park will also feature unique art vendors and non-profit groups on both Friday and Saturday. The River Center will have a booth open on Friday for last-minute registrations for the Fire-in-the-Hole 5K run, which kicks off Saturday morning at 7:15 AM, beginning and ending at Burning Mountain Park.

Friday Evening Highlights

At 7:00 PM, the town's Volunteers of the Year will be
announced on the music stage in the park. Live music follows
with Rumours at 5:00 PM and Feeding Giants at 7:30 PM.

Saturday Events

On Saturday, Fire-in-the-Hole 5K kicks off with walkers and
runners at 7:15 am. The popular Burning Mountain Festival
Car Show takes place on Kamm Avenue next to Jim’s U-Haul
Garage on Main Street at 9:00 am.

The festival parade begins
at 10:00 AM, (see file attached for application) heading east on Main Street from the Elk Creek
Elementary parking area. This year’s parade theme is "An
Era of Music." This year’s Grand Marshal is life-time resident,
former Mayor, Council Member, Town Manager and first Local Historian of New Castle, Steve Rippy.

After the parade, enjoy the foam pit at Burning Mountain Park—just remember to bring a towel!

The annual Strider Race for tots starts at 11:30 AM at the New Castle Community Center, followed by a pie eating contest at 1:00 PM at Burning Mountain Park, along with other fun park games.

One of the festival’s longest-standing competitions, the log-splitting contest for men and women, begins at 2:00 PM. Contestants can sign up on-site at the New Castle Recreation tent, with proceeds going to a local neighbor in need.

Festival Merchandise and Music

The New Castle Recreation tent will be selling beer tickets and Burning Mountain Festival t-shirts on both Friday and Saturday. This year’s merchandise includes short-sleeve t-shirts, long-sleeve shirts, and women’s tank tops—grab yours before they’re gone!

Saturday’s live music lineup includes The Know Bodies Band at 3:00 PM, The Gerry Goodman Band at 5:00 PM, and Mitt Spicy & the Blues Bandits at 7:30 PM.
